
Taxi from Luton to Central London
The Luton-to-London taxi heads south down the M1, roughly 34 miles into the capital, and comes into its own late at night when Luton’s rail and coach links thin out. For arrivals on late low-cost flights, a pre-booked door-to-door car is often the most dependable way into town.
As with any central-London journey, the last few miles off the motorway are where the time goes, and your exact destination shifts the fare. Comparing an estimate first lets you judge it against the train from Luton Airport Parkway.
Luton Airport to Central London taxi FAQs
How long does a taxi from Luton to central London take?
Around an hour for the 34-mile M1 run, longer in heavy traffic. The motorway section is fast; the central-London approach is the slow part.
Is a taxi a good idea for a late-night Luton arrival?
Yes. Public transport reduces late at night, so a pre-booked taxi is often the most reliable option. Add your flight number so we can track delays.
Does my London destination change the fare?
It does — a drop in North London is shorter than a run to the south or the City. Enter your exact destination for an accurate estimate.
